My little boy just turned five years old and it completely broke my heart. As he ripped the paper off of his birthday gift he exclaimed, “BOO. YA.” Out from underneath the lime green tissue emerged a little globe that stood about a foot high. He eagerly turned the earth around and around and begged my husband to show him where places where located. Not many young children would be so thrilled with such a gift, but my kid has caught the travel bug and nothing is more exciting to him than traveling and learning.

Unfortunately, we can’t always travel. We have school and work and soccer practice just as many other families do, and these things prevent us all from getting out there and exploring the world as we’d like to. My family is constantly looking for ways to discover the world from the comfort of our own home, and Little Passports helps us do that.

When our first package came, my son was elated. Who gets mail anymore? A box that was just for him was certainly the highlight of his week. We gently pulled back the tape and opened the package. “What is it, Mommy?” he asked me. “It’s an explorer kit from Sam and Sophia just for you!” I replied.

Of course he had absolutely no clue what that meant, but when we opened the souvenir suitcase to check it out, he was very interested in finding out. He pulled out the passport and asked me what it was for. He liked the idea of putting stamps in there. We read the letter from Sam and Sophia before opening up the huge map of the world. We spent roughly half an hour sitting on the kitchen floor and looking over it together. I showed him the countries that I have traveled to. He asked me where the countries that he wants to travel to were on the map and I showed him. We talked about what makes certain countries unique and he was thrilled about potentially visiting each one someday.

I hung the map up on his wall so he could examine it whenever he wishes to. We will continue to talk about travel together, but we are both looking forward to the day when his next package arrives so we can explore a country in more detail through the souvenirs and other goodies that Sam and Sophia will send us!

About Little Passports
Little Passports is a San Francisco-based company founded by two moms wanting to design an inspiring and fun way for kids to learn about other countries and the 50 states. Children can look forward to monthly travel packages, including letters, souvenirs, activities and online games which will take them and their imaginations to destinations all around the globe.
